Biography
Justin McGee, AKA SWEATFACE notoriously also known as Sweat Face, hails from Durban but currently resides in Johannesburg. His early photographic work focused on the party scenes of Durban, Cape Town and Johannesburg earned him the reputation of being the so called Terry Richardson of South African party scene photography, as he had the innate ability to get his subjects to feel comfortable in some of the most compromising of photos. He later developed his ability to capture truthful and unposed images into a new found more fine art orientated documentary approach. He has also subsequently started to develop his own photographic visual language utulising his images and collaging techniques and video to great effects reflecting his passion and interest for some what controversial subject matter within the many strange and interesting sub cultures within Johannesburg.
Of late he has directed music videos for the likes of BFG, Spoek Mathambo, Moonchild and Eve Rakow (Stolen Pony) to much acclaim.
He has also been included in some very interesting group shows such as “Expressions of Freedom” at Constitution Hill Womens Jail Gallery, “Shoot To Kill” at the Kalashnikovv Gallery and “Working Title” in collaboration with The Frown at The Goodman Gallery.
